One, she is one of the few women in the Old Testament who speaks, whose words have been recorded. And two, she had faith.
After she and Adam were kicked out of the Garden of Eden, Scripture records two things she said.
In Genesis 4:1 she says, "'I have gotten a manchild with the help of the LORD.'"
Then in Genesis 4:25 she says, "'God has appointed me another offspring in place of Abel; for Cain killed him.'"
There was at least 130 years between those two verses, maybe more. She kept her faith. God was a huge part of her life. Her eyes were on God.
